Prepare for Your Trip + Budgeting Advice

Introduction

Planning a trip can be exciting, but it's essential to prepare both logistically and financially. Proper preparation can ensure a smooth and enjoyable travel experience without breaking the bank. Here are some tips to help you prepare for your trip and manage your budget effectively.

1. Research and Planning

Start by researching your destination to understand its culture, weather, local customs, and must-see attractions. Create a detailed itinerary with a list of places you want to visit and activities you want to do. Look for discounts on attractions or transportation options to save money.

2. Set a Realistic Budget

Calculate your total trip cost, including flights, accommodation, food, transportation, and activities. Set a realistic budget based on your financial situation and stick to it. Allow some buffer for unforeseen expenses.

3. Booking Flights and Accommodation

Book flights and accommodation in advance to take advantage of early bird discounts. Consider using travel comparison websites to find the best deals. Look for budget-friendly accommodation options like hostels or vacation rentals.

4. Packing Essentials

Make a packing list to ensure you have all the essentials for your trip. Pack light to avoid extra baggage fees and make sure to include necessary items like travel adapters, chargers, and medication.

5. Managing Expenses

Track your expenses during the trip to stay within your budget. Consider using travel budgeting apps to monitor your spending. Look for free or low-cost activities at your destination to save money.

6. Currency Exchange and Payment Options

Exchange currency before your trip to avoid high fees at airports or tourist areas. Use credit cards with no foreign transaction fees or prepaid travel cards for convenience and security.

7. Emergency Fund

Set aside an emergency fund for unexpected situations like medical emergencies or trip cancellations. Having a financial safety net can provide peace of mind during your travels.

Conclusion

By following these tips and properly budgeting for your trip, you can enjoy a memorable travel experience without overspending. Remember to plan ahead, stay organized, and be mindful of your expenses to make the most of your journey.
